    Yeah...but that would be telling!

    Nah, the high pressure and temperatures created by the methanol along with the lack of back pressure from the missing exhaust must have caused the seals to fail. The impeller and turbine looked fine when I removed it and I have already sent it off for servicing. Hopefully I'll have it back together at the week end but for now I have a car full of car bits and a big gap in front of the engine!

    Had a little shock when I found out the prices, Vx would have wanted about £500 for removal and replacement of a turbo and the refurb/service for the turbo will be about £280
